What is the atomic number of an element?

Back

The atomic number is the number of protons in the nucleus of an atom, which determines the element's identity.

What is the mass number of an atom?

Back

The mass number is the total number of protons and neutrons in the nucleus of an atom.

How do you calculate the number of neutrons in an atom?

Back

Number of neutrons = Mass number - Atomic number.

What are isotopes?

Back

Isotopes are atoms of the same element that have the same number of protons but different numbers of neutrons.
